Video conferencing allowed us to talk to every shop across the nation, giving us access to thousands of working stiffs just like ourselves learning an abridged version of the heating and cooling trade. The place I was working for was not an honest shop.

Basically, we were given minimal training and sent out into the field to sell people whatever we could. The videoconferencing was just another way that they could try to pressure us into making more sales, something that was hard for us to do with only a vague idea of how the heating business worked. Then, to top it all off, the video conferencing equipment broke at the end of the meeting.

When, years later, one of my business partners suggested using audio video conferencing, I was diplomatic but firm. I had no interest in a video conference.

In my opinion, video teleconferencing is one of the great broken promises of the high-tech age, second only to virtual reality. In theory, it seems like a great idea that will revolutionize business. In practice, however, it is totally unnecessary and a waste of time. There is nothing that you can tell someone over a video conference link that you couldn't send an e-mail about, or so I thought.

Nonetheless, the partner was insistent, and soon we set up a video conferencing meeting room to try the system out. He was generous enough to furnish the system himself so we had nothing lost to the venture. I had expected online teleconferencing to waste exponentially more time than e-mail.

The E-mails people sent were stupid, but contemplating the endless things that they would say in an international meeting involving hundreds of different representatives from six different businesses was nightmarish. I figured that I would never get out of the video conferencing meeting alive.

In fact, it wasn't half as bad as I had thought. It might be that some people are still scared of the technology, but as it was only the key members of each business who had anything to say. Everyone else just sat there quietly and listened, and we got business done pretty fast. Although I wouldn't switch to video conferencing over more traditional means of communication, I am definitely more open to it than I was before.

There are many reasons why companies today are choosing to go in for audio and web conferencing. By doing this they are able to communicate with their people all over the world. It is true that a real face-to-face meeting is sometimes called for, but the sheer expensive of sending a representative to another state or another country is daunting.

There are travel expenses, food reimbursement, and accommodation expenses. The question is, do you gain anything substantial.

This is particularly true when you consider the full abilities of an audio conference or a web conference. To begin with let us scrutinize the audio conferencing method. An audio conference lets anyone with the proper phone setup enter a virtual meeting and discuss the veritable plethora of issues that may come up. It effectively pulls them all into your board room without your having to pay anything more than the small cost of setting up the teleconference.

Current technology even allows for teleconferencing across the world without incurring the high cost of long distance minutes. If you are looking to save on costs, conference calling could offer a cheaper option than long distance phone calls.

That is just an audio conference. With web conferencing, you can manage even more. All you need is a standard internet connection with an established chat room or discussion zone. The great thing is that this could cost you very little. Then, you just have to setup a web cam and a connected visual display screen, and it will really be like the other people are in the room with you.

This gives it the feel of a real meeting and it can even keep up the feeling of professionalism, since board rooms are often the best place to setup for your part of the meeting. The traditional meeting has undergone a sea change ever since the web conference call appeared on the scene.

For a quick review, a web conference will let you go a step further and have a virtual meeting with employees and clients from across the world and you can actually see them and talk to them in real time. Even after the setup costs have been taken care of, you could end up saving a lot of money by not conducting regular meetings.

The savvy business person will be able to see in this a great way to reduce the expenses budget. The money saved can be put to better use. The technology that connects friends and relatives over the internet can now be used to connect you to all of your important contacts at a price that easily fits into the budget. If a web conference or an audio conference even helps your business acquire one more client, then it should be worth it.

The setup costs are low and there are plenty of providers available that offer a wide range of features, letting you choose a plan that has everything you need and without paying for what you don't. This is the way in which tomorrow's conferences will be held. They stand to eliminate the need for expensive travel except in extreme circumstances.

I am sure that with the passage of time, the face-to-face meeting will become obsolete, and these methods will take pride of place.
